EMPLOYMENT OPPORTUNITY - ADMINISTRATIVE AND SUPPORT STAFF

The Ottawa-Carleton District School Board for the following position:

Casual EARLY CHILDHOOD EDUCATOR (Infant, Toddler and Preschool Program)

Woodroffe HS and/or Queen Elizabeth PS Sites

$21.02/hour + 4% Vacation Pay

Hours of Work: The hours of work rotate through fluid shift rotations from 7:00 am - 3:00 pm, 8:30 am - 4:30 pm, 10:00 am - 6:00 pm, Monday to Friday. This is a Union exempt position in a program that runs 12 months per year.

DUTIES:

Under the direction of the Manager of Early Learning, the Early Childhood Educator (Infant, Toddler and Preschool Program) provides high quality and effective play-based education to support enhanced learning and cognitive, emotional and social development in accordance with the Child Care and Early Years Act; CCEYA and the policies established by the Ottawa-Carleton District School Board. Using astrong working knowledge and application of How Does Learning Happen, Ontario's Pedagogy for the Early Years as well as the College of ECEs Code of Ethics and Standards of Practice that is integrated to their daily practice. The Early Childhood Educator also provides a safe and caring environment for the needs of infant, toddler and preschool children.

QUALIFICATIONS AND REQUIRED KNOWLEDGE AND EDUCATION:

A thorough understanding of early childhood development and its application in the infant, toddler preschool environment. The incumbent must have strong interpersonal and communication skills in order to deal with parents, and involved community services and has the ability to use tact and discretion; demonstrates sensitivity to individual needs of children in a multi-cultural environment; demonstrates initiative and creativity and adapts well to changing demands. Ability to work with minimum supervision, and must be able to work effectively and collaboratively in a team environment.

These skills would normally be acquired through completion of a two-year community college program in Early Childhood Education, or equivalent. Registration with the Ontario College of Early Childhood Educators is required. A minimum of one (1) year of related experience is required. Valid First Aid certification/CPR is required. Bilingualism (English and French) is an asset.
